I’ve got a Jason Fox Pink Rim encrusting Montipora in the lower park of my tank. It has been growing extremely well, but I’m starting to see some die off. The die off is facing the MP40 powerhead on the side of the tank. The MP40 is in lagoon mode (random flow) with max flow set at 40%. I’m thinking the die off might be from the powerhead, but I thought these guys could handle strong flow. Looking for any ideas everyone might have on this.

This is the Monti. It’s growing away from the flow

This shows relationship to the MP40. About 10” away from it.

This show dying area facing the MP40. I took this picture from right above and to the right of the powerhead.

I’ve got about 8” to the left of the powerhead I could move it so it’s not blowing directly at the Monti. I’m thinking maybe move it 4”. That will still have it providing flow in that back corner of the tank, but not directly at the Monti.

Any suggestions?
